hi every one
can you help me with a one word translation?
the word is Ktkoota is it an endearment an insult a very bad word??? i hope i havent upsett any one. sorry if i have. anyway. help please.
much love kay
ps i will tell you why i want to know if its not too embarising!!!!!!!!!
 
kawsar
Member # 3177
 - posted
hi kay in love,
ktkoota is definetly not a bad word, it means "BABY CHICKEN" and is used like a nick name for sweet ppl.
